Settlement for couple’s Hepatitis A infections
August 8, 2023After the Does dined out at a restaurant, they contracted Hepatitis A. Jane Doe, 68, suffered severe symptoms that led to liver and kidney failure. She underwent kidney and liver transplants and will require lifelong care. John Doe, 69, suffered relatively minor symptoms, which resolved after he was treated at an ER.
A lawsuit arising out of the incident settled for $5.5 million.
Citation: Doe v. Roe, Confidential Dkt. No. (Va. Confidential Ct. Mar. 2, 2023).
